It's been one week since my sleepers post, and already a number of those have gone from sleepers to found.

Rajon Rondo, for example, was 150'th Yahoo ranked and has jumped up to 95'th and is continuing to climb.

Corey Maggette has gone from 106 to 65.  Lamarcus Aldridge has made a huge jump from 164 to 56.  Maxiell has gone from 402 to 133.  Darko went from 173 to 103.  Foye from 138 to 70.  Bynum from 162 to 102.  Perkins from 206 to 123.

 All of these are about where they ought to be.  Perkins may still be a bit low for what he should produce this season, but he's not a sleeper anymore.

 That leaves the two oldies: Magloire and Marbury who're still available at very similar instances, but ought to be higher ranked.  Marbury ought to be 2/3 rounds earlier, and Magloire should be drafted in deep 16 team leagues and 20 team leagues.

Now, at this week in time, there are still people that aren't being drafted where they ought to.  Lots of steals still available if you just know where to look.  Here's a further list of 5.

Brevin Knight (Y! rank 185) - At 185, Brevin is a bonafied steal.  Cassell has rumblings of wanting to move to Denver, and is still not quite right physically.  Livingston is going to be out for the year, and this leaves a wide open door for Brevin to be the starting PG for the Clippers the entire season.  It gets difficult to find assists, and Brevin Knight is a cheap way to bolster that category.

Ryan Gomes (Y! rank 165) - it looks as if Gomes is going to play an integral and significant role in Minnesota this year.  Beyond that, he looks sharp and in good shape in the pre-season.  165 is probably 65 spots lower than where he should be - and he could easily be a top 70/80 player by the end of the year.

Devin Brown (Y! rank 283) - Sasha Pavlovic may not be back this year, and if so Devin Brown should slip into a starting spot with the Cavs.  A bit of a wait and see, but he could end up being a nice pickup in deeper leagues.

Jason Kapono (Y! rank 121) - I'm convinced Kapono is going to have a career year this year - and he could get up to 180/200 3's, which could be huge - along with strong percentages, if Kapono starts and thrives he'll be the Kevin Martin of this year.

Marco Belinelli (Y! rank 260) - This is a guy I wouldn't draft but in the deepest of leagues.  But this is a person that could pay off very large - Belinelli fits the GS system excessively well and he shoots the ball well.  Anyone following summer camp/pre-season knows about him, and he's not much of a secret any longer.  But this is one to keep your eye on.
